What warned you & how?
If you want to stream externally, you should really look at VPN or SSH solutions.
A warning message appeared on screen stating that anyone can see my box, and I should stop forwarding ports.
A warning message appeared on screen stating that anyone can see my box, and I should stop forwarding ports.
Whoever it was was still connected at the time so.
Using telnet, you can use the netstat command to see who it is.
Best to fix at your router though.
Whoever it was potentially had access to all devices on your network.
sounds like an ethical hacker for a nice change!
Please people - take note, don't forward your ports over the router, use SSH/Certificates or a VPN otherwise every machine on your network may be compromised including all your personal and private data.
